Please note, there is a significant difference between Virtus Convertible's value and its price as these two are different measures arrived at by different means. Investors typically determine if Virtus Convertible is a good investment by looking at such factors as earnings, sales, fundamental and technical indicators, competition as well as analyst projections. However, Virtus Convertible's price is the amount at which it trades on the open market and represents the number that a seller and buyer find agreeable to each party.

Virtus Convertible Market Risk Indicators

Today, many novice investors tend to focus exclusively on investment returns with little concern for Virtus Convertible's investment risk. Other traders do consider volatility but use just one or two very conventional indicators such as Virtus Convertible's standard deviation. In reality, there are many statistical measures that can use Virtus Convertible historical prices to predict the future Virtus Convertible's volatility.
Sophisticated investors, who have witnessed many market ups and downs, anticipate that the market will even out over time. This tendency of Virtus Convertible's price to converge to an average value over time is called mean reversion. However, historically, high market prices usually discourage investors that believe in mean reversion to invest, while low prices are viewed as an opportunity to buy.

Virtus Convertible lagged returns against current returns

Autocorrelation, which is Virtus Convertible mutual fund's lagged correlation, explains the relationship between observations of its time series of returns over different periods of time. The observations are said to be independent if autocorrelation is zero. Autocorrelation is calculated as a function of mean and variance and can have practical application in predicting Virtus Convertible's mutual fund expected returns. We can calculate the autocorrelation of Virtus Convertible returns to help us make a trade decision. For example, suppose you find that Virtus Convertible has exhibited high autocorrelation historically, and you observe that the mutual fund is moving up for the past few days. In that case, you can expect the price movement to match the lagging time series.

Virtus Convertible regressed lagged prices vs. current prices

Serial correlation can be approximated by using the Durbin-Watson (DW) test. The correlation can be either positive or negative. If Virtus Convertible mutual fund is displaying a positive serial correlation, investors will expect a positive pattern to continue. However, if Virtus Convertible mutual fund is observed to have a negative serial correlation, investors will generally project negative sentiment on having a locked-in long position in Virtus Convertible mutual fund over time.
